STEM CELL RESEARCH
AASTROM BIOSCIENCES
 

  Tissue regeneration therapies through the use of autologous stem cell products is the firm’s focus. Aastrom’s platform manufacturing technology enables the production of patient-specific cell products with multiple tissue regenerative capabilities from a small sample of the patient's bone marrow.

Technology: Tissue Repair Cell (TRC) technology. The TRC-based products are comprised of a unique cell mixture containing stem and progenitor cell populations produced from a small amount of bone marrow taken from the patient.TRC-based products have been used in over 230 patients, and are currently in clinical trials for bone regeneration (long bone fractures and spine fusion) and vascular regeneration (critical limb ischemia) applications.

Products: Aastrom has reported positive interim clinical trial results for TRC-based cells. Clinical studies demonstrated safety and the ability of tissue repair cells to promote healing in bone regeneration. TRCs received Orphan Drug Designation from the FDA for use in the treatment of osteonecrosis of the femoral head. In addition, Aastrom is developing plans for TRC-based therapies to address cardiac and neural regeneration indications.

Development programs: Four in research, preclinical and clinical trials.

Bone regeneration  Phase 1/2 trials; Phase 2b planned in 2007
Critical limb ischemia Phase 1/2 trials; Phase 2b planned in 2007
Cardiac regeneration  in preclinical trials; Phase 1/2 planned for 2007
Neural regeneration  R&D; preclinical testing planned for 2007

NEWS:

Jan. 17, 2007: The first two patients with osteonecrosis (avascular necrosis) have been treated in a pivotal clinical trial utilizing the company's Tissue Repair Cells (TRCs). The trial sponsored by Aastrom is being conducted at Centro Medico Teknon (Teknon) located in Barcelona, Spain. Aastrom initiated patient enrollment and treatment after receiving written approval from the Spanish Drug Agency (AEMPS) and Teknon's Ethics Committee for the company's Investigational Medicinal Product Dossier (IMPD).
